- Software: Solidworks, Simplify3D, Arduino IDE, Processing GUI, Octoprint & Online Plugin
Hardware: Self upgraded Anet A8 3D printer with Octoprint and Raspberry Pi3B+
Robot Arm: Based on the Moveo BCN3D: 6 different types of Nema Stepper Motors, HS442 Servo Motor, Arduino Mega 2560 micro controller, 5 TB6660 and 2 a4988 stepper drivers, 24V and 12V power supplies, T5 transmission belt, etc.
Conveyor: Old printer components: guide rods, IR end-stop sensors, Nema Stepper motor, A4988 stepper driver, Arduino Nano, 12V power supply, YwRobot breadboard 12V-5V power converter, etc.
PLC: Arduino Uno with serial connection to the computer, LEDs, 220Ohm Resistors.
Arduino code for each device is so personalized that I am almost ashamed to share, but if there will be requests I will be more than happy to provide it.
